Major County, United States

Major County is an administrative subregion in Oklahoma in United States with a population of approximately 7,629 people.

The regional headquarters of Major County (Major County) is located in Fairview (Fairview) with a population of 2,655 people. The distance as the crow flies from Major County's regional headquarters Fairview to United States's capital Washington (Washington) is approximately 1,912 km (1,188 mi).
